🙂A single person spends $1,296 per month in Hiratsuka vs $1,330 in Osaka, rent included.
🙂A couple spends around $2,008 per month in Hiratsuka vs $2,038 in Osaka, rent included.
🙂A family of three spends $2,720 per month in Hiratsuka vs $2,746 in Osaka, rent included.
🙂Hiratsuka is about 3% cheaper than Osaka,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Hiratsuka sits 3% below the global median, while Osaka is 0% above –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$473 in Hiratsuka versus $727 in Osaka.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$21.00 in Hiratsuka versus $35.00 in Osaka. Groceries tell a different story – $406 in Hiratsuka vs $300 in Osaka – so Osaka wins on supermarket bills even if dining out costs more.
